Venerable Onufrie, a humble hermit, dwelt in the forests near Vorona Monastery, Romania. He lived in extreme austerity, battling cold and hunger. Once, a local shepherd found him nearly frozen. Taking pity, the shepherd offered him food and warmth, but Onufrie, fearing comfort, refused, saying his reward was in Heaven. He preferred hardship to earthly ease, dedicating himself to unceasing prayer and repentance. His strength came from unwavering faith, and his example drew others to seek solace and guidance.
